Output b21edbd30553339331c3b4e58f1b74ae2e3fb53fa3baed163319737c85f2e20d:1

value
5852353577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efe508bada6a06ee4c7d0f8026b6531592871c12 OP_EQUAL
address
3PZTnxcCWk26KX51tV7KwnCSG1kNHfizQZ
transaction
b21edbd30553339331c3b4e58f1b74ae2e3fb53fa3baed163319737c85f2e20d
confirmations
163229
spent
true